Bhubaneswar, Aug 5: Odisha on Tuesday commemorated the 141st birth anniversary of Pandit Nilakantha Das, one of the state’s most revered intellectuals, freedom fighters, and literary pioneers.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i led the tribute by offering floral respects at the statue of Pandit Das located in front of the Odisha Legislative Assembly Library. Newdelhi:5/8/25:The Ministry of Health and Family Welfare has informed that the Central Drugs Standard Control Organisation is not in receipt of information about such rumours.
